fix(supervisor+ci): self-restart on deploy, CI creates date-based tags
supervisor: after git checkout + uv sync, os.execv replaces the running
process so new code takes effect immediately without a manual systemd
restart. systemd sees the same PID, so the unit stays "active".
ci: changed tag format from v{run_number} to v{YYYYMMDDHHMM}, matching
the supervisor's deploy tag convention. Sequential v<N> tags conflicted
with manual date-based tags causing an infinite redeploy loop.
No more manual tagging needed — CI tags automatically after green tests.
